Inseparable as they fly far beyond the imagination, Wersba's lyrics and Palladini's pictures [in Twenty-Six Starlings Will Fly Through Your Mind] seem like the creation of one astonishingly gifted person…. The paintings and powerful drawings mesh perfectly with the poetry to describe characteristics inherent in the shape of each letter, not just words they embrace; to combine letters in harmonies and dissonances; and to use nouns and verbs and adjectives that stretch the mind, never the predictable or simple term. The book is a revelation, a treasure for adults too.
A review of "Twenty-Six Starlings Will Fly through Your Mind," in Publishers Weekly, Vol. 218, No. 6, August 8, 1980, p. 83.
